1. Physical Stores Offer Instant Credibility

Trust is easier to build when customers can see a business with their own eyes. No matter how attractive a website looks, online businesses still face questions like:

  • Is the brand genuine? 
  • Are returns and services reliable? 
  • Who is actually behind the business? 
  • Will the product look the same as it does online? 

A physical store answers all of these questions without speaking a word. Customers can judge the brand’s quality by the store’s appearance, cleanliness, staff behaviour, and product display.

Even the smallest retail shop—if well-designed—signals stability and seriousness. It shows that the brand has invested in a location, a team, and an experience, which customers appreciate more than many businesses realise.

This is especially true in busy commercial districts like Salt Lake Sector V, where thousands of working professionals walk past storefronts daily. A shop becomes visible proof that a brand is real, committed, and ready to serve.

5. Offline Stores Reduce Return Rates and Increase Customer Satisfaction

An overlooked challenge in online retail is the high rate of returns. Customers often order multiple sizes, colours, or models to compare at home, then return the rest. This is costly, time-consuming, and inefficient.

Physical stores reduce this dramatically. When customers can check products before buying, they make better decisions. In categories like electronics, clothing, footwear, cosmetics, and home décor, return rates fall significantly once the brand opens an offline store.

For retailers needing a stable and predictable operation, renting the right retail shop for rent becomes a long-term cost saver, not an expense.

6. The Right Micro-Market Accelerates Brand Growth

Trust does not grow at the same pace everywhere. Choosing the right micro-market can multiply a brand’s visibility and credibility.

Salt Lake Sector V, for example, is one of Kolkata’s strongest retail zones because:

  • It hosts 2.5 lakh+ working professionals daily 
  • Most visitors have high disposable incomes 
  • The area attracts both office-goers and residents 
  • Corporate crowds seek convenience and quality 
  • Retail categories here enjoy year-round demand

8. Offline Presence Supports Omnichannel Growth

One common misconception is that online and offline compete with each other. In reality, a physical store strengthens online sales.

Customers often:

  • Browse online 
  • Visit the physical store to check the product 
  • Buy online later 
  • Or the other way around 

This cross-channel customer behaviour builds trust because the brand feels more permanent, more accessible, and more accountable.

Retailers that combine online and offline strategies often outperform those relying only on one channel.

9. Renting a Shop Allows Faster Expansion Than Buying Property

Buying commercial property is expensive and restricts growth flexibility. Renting, on the other hand, allows businesses to:

  • Test markets 
  • Expand quickly 
  • Move to better locations 
  • Adjust size based on demand 
  • Avoid heavy initial investments 

For start-ups and mid-sized brands, renting a retail shop for rent in a high-quality building remains the most practical entry point into physical retail.
